India's biggest actors, politicians, musicians and influencers are trained by top comedians to perform stand-up comedy for their very first time.

OMS is a great and fresh concept that is also damn funny. It speaks to the audience by being real and exposing the process that goes on behind the scenes and is a welcome step. The show by Vishal Dadlani was extremely cool for bringing about an uncomfortable topic, something we don't generally engage with. The shows by Taapsee and Richa Chadha were weak as stand up performances while the ones by Bhuvan Bam and Vishal Dadlani were great. Getting in Kamra in the end was really funny (as a set) but very predictable with Shashi Tharoor being the main act. BUT Shashi Tharoor rocked the stage - nailed it completely.
Sapan was great as always but the show lacked punch, in general.

The idea got me interested, and the people in it got me to watch it. These weren't professional comedians, and as far as first standups go,the sets were delightful. I liked the balance of training, writing and performances inside the episodes. The cast was well balanced as well, in my opinion - a youtuber, two actresses, a musician and a politician. I'd watch more if they made them. Too bad it's on behind a paywall: I would love to see more on youtube and such.

I wasn't particularly keen to watch One MIC Stand when it appeared on Amazon Prime, until I read elsewhere about Shashi Tharoor's participation. So I watched just the Tharoor episode initially, which was indeed quite entertaining besides the novelty factor of featuring a popular politician .
I did not intend to watch the remaining episodes until someone mentioned that they were all quite good, so last night I watched the lot.
Bhuvan Bam's episode was the best after Tharoors, followed by Tapsee and Richa.
Vishal Dadlani spoilt his episode by using F F F F F in just about every sentence, this really was not necessary and certainly detracted from any humourous quotient. I wonder if he can speak a single natural unscripted sentence without recourse to F. In Indian Idol, he manages to refrain :-)
Overall, One MIC Stand is fairly good fun and definitely watchable.
